Snell and Wilcox standardises on
Innoveda for PCBs
Hampshire-based Snell and Wilcox has standardised on Innoveda's PowerPCB layout solution for developing highly complex printed circuit boards.
Hampshire-based Snell and Wilcox has standardised on Innoveda's PowerPCB layout solution for developing highly complex printed circuit boards Snell and Wilcox chose PowerPCB because of its superior technology, high level of functionality, and ease of use, and plans to use it throughout its five sites

Snell and Wilcox designs and builds high-end broadcast and video equipment for production, post-production, conversion, compression and other specialised video processing functions.
It has pioneered many of the techniques used in cutting-edge TV productions and blockbuster movies, and has received four Emmy awards by The National Academy of Television Arts and Sciences in the USA.
Several years ago, Snell and Wilcox began to move its PCB design activities in-house.

This year, it decided to migrate to a more sophisticated EDA environment to enable its design team to tackle the most complex boards for its high-end products.
According to Matt Boxall, principal PCB designer at Snell and Wilcox, the company selected PowerPCB after evaluating a number of alternatives.
"Innoveda's technology stood out amongst the other solutions evaluated.
PowerPCB fully met our performance and functionality criteria.
Moreover, the interface to our existing CAD tools was the best we evaluated.
Using PowerPCB, we have been able to create complex designs within a short time frame.
Technical support is included as part of our maintenance contract and, on the rare occasions when we have required a visit, the support engineers have been very responsive to our needs.
We have also been pleased that many of the items on our 'wish-lists' have been or will be incorporated in future PowerPCB releases".
"Snell and Wilcox was able to make a clear decision to standardise on PowerPCB after experiencing the power and convenience it offers", added Geoff Hicks of Millennium Technology, Innoveda's UK VAR that provided introductory training.
"The company produces exceptionally complex, multi-layer designs requiring fine track and gap dimensions and impedance control.
Power PCB comfortably meets these requirements".
